Description: stamnos, vase painting, red figured, Attica – Material: terracotta – Artist: Polygnotos – Dating: -450/-425 – Discovery: Cerveteri, Caere – Description: A-Seite: Links bärtiger, bekleideter, bekränzter Mann mit Kylix (keine Phiale, wie Nordquist meint!) spendend; in der Mitte Altar mit Osphys, Blut, Holz und Flammen; rechts zwei nackte Splanchnoptai (bekränzt): Jüngling (Archenautes), der einen obelos mit Fleisch über den Altar hält; es handelt sich um einen leicht konkav geschwungenen Block-Altar auf zweistufiger Basis, darauf Deckplatte, Holzstoss, Feuer, Tierreste; rechts daneben Jüngling, der einen obelos mit Fleisch hochhält; Dahinter bekleideter Flötenspieler. Über dem Altar fliegende Nike mit Oinochoe (nicht erhalten). B-seite: 3 Jünglinge – Inscriptions: Archenautes; Nikodemos; Kalos (oder Nikodemos kalos); SosiFos (statt Sositos).
